Transaction 5628177b42c46ba5965f7958b5378664e8b10d7bbd6de20efd841208ffe8bff8
2 Input
2 Outputs
- 5628177b42c46ba5965f7958b5378664e8b10d7bbd6de20efd841208ffe8bff8:0
- 5628177b42c46ba5965f7958b5378664e8b10d7bbd6de20efd841208ffe8bff8:1
value 1064700
address 1F4jUqvinCQLG4Q4NGLfiEykq3xmTXsBHN
value 2942290
address 3CMCABMi2WgthnqzGcLkeR5Rq2BzyRmvjw